Info: Based in Manchester, UK, the music project of Gary Hunter KRAFTMAN presents his 3rd studio album, the follow-up to "Giro d'Italia" [2022] and the debut "Electrique Fabrique" [2021].
This time Gary produced an album centered around the Chernobyl disaster, that occured in 1986. The album touches on subjects such as "Radiation", "Anatoly Dyatlov" (Chief Engineer on duty in Reactor 4, on the night of the incident), "Uranium-235", "Acute Radiation Syndrome" and more. The album is indeed sequenced in a way, that it tells the whole story of what really happened at Chernobyl on April 26th 1986 and the consequences of the accident.
The musical palette of "Chernobyl" consists of melodic retro-electro, analog synthesizers, robotic vocoders, voice samples and atmospheric ambient - all those familiar and recognizable elements of the KRAFTMAN musical style, which is often called "machine-pop". The album is once again influenced by the work of KRAFTWERK, with a heavy OMD influence too, especially regarding the construction of the melodies.
The CD edition not only includes the 10 main tracks, recorded for the project, it also includes a special 39 minute "Concept Version" of the album, that features all the main CD tracks, with additional recorded elements, so the listener, can immerse himself into the events that occured at Chernobyl on that fateful night, as well as, the aftermath and consequences of the disaster.
